Moullava Adans.

First published in Fam. Pl. 2: 318 (1763)
This genus is accepted
The native range of this genus is Tropical Africa, Tropical & Subtropical Asia.

Distribution

Native to:

Angola, Assam, Bangladesh, Borneo, Burundi, Cambodia, Cameroon, Central African Repu, China South-Central, East Himalaya, Gabon, Gulf of Guinea Is., Hainan, India, Jawa, Laos, Lesser Sunda Is., Malaya, Myanmar, Nepal, Rwanda, Sri Lanka, Sumatera, Tanzania, Thailand, Uganda, Vietnam, Zambia, Zaïre

Introduced into:

China Southeast
